Originally posted by chris harrington IMHO i think most Christian trance (that i have heard) is crap (although i dislike most trance now days) there are some decent tracks from Christians (not necessarily Christian tracks, but tracks made by Christians) like Joel Armstrong, Shiloh, Andy Hunter, Stryke, and Topher Jones though.


I agree.
What makes me sad is that many christian producers want to emulate the "current" mainstream trance sound and feel instead of venturing into new and innovative territory.
Add to that most trance made by christians tends to lag behind current trance by one or two years, i'm speaking out of experience now, and that much of it is still relatively simpler and more archaic, it is no wonder much of it isn't appealing to the trance connoisseur.
